Ruby 安装 - Linux
Ruby 在 Linux 上的安装
Ruby 是一种先进的脚本语言,它是一种动态、开源、面向对象的编程语言,具有易于学习、高级别的抽象功能和鲁棒性。下面让我们来了解如何在 Linux 上安装 Ruby。
系统要求
- Linux 系统
- 具备 sudo 权限
- 安装 C/C++ 编译环境(比如 gcc)
- 安装 zlib 库(编译 Ruby 的一个必需库)
安装 Ruby
安装前的准备
在安装 Ruby 之前,您需要先更新包管理器,并安装必要的工具和库(gcc 和 zlib)。
sudo apt update
sudo apt install build-essential zlib1g-dev
安装 Ruby
在 Linux 中安装 Ruby 有多种方法,其中最简单的是使用系统包管理器安装。运行以下命令以在 Debian 和 Ubuntu 系统中安装 Ruby:
sudo apt install ruby-full
在 Centos/Fedora/RHEL 系统中安装 Ruby:
sudo yum install ruby
此命令将自动安装最新版本的 Ruby 和其他相关软件包。如果您需要安装特定版本的 Ruby,则可以使用 rvm(Ruby Version Manager)。
验证安装
安装完成后,可以验证 Ruby 版本:
ruby -v
输出结果应该类似于:
ruby 3.0.0p0 (2020-12-25 revision 95aff21468) [x86_64-linux]
安装 Bundler
Bundler 是一个 Ruby 的依赖管理器,它允许您在项目中声明和安装必需的依赖项。在安装 Ruby 后,我们建议您安装 Bundler。
您可以使用以下命令来安装 Bundler:
sudo gem install bundler
运行以下命令以验证安装的 Bundler 版本:
bundler -v
输出结果应该类似于:
Bundler version 2.2.3
结论
在 Linux 上安装 Ruby 只需要几个简单的步骤。在将 Ruby 应用程序部署到 Linux 服务器之前,确保您已安装有 Ruby 和 Bundler。如果您使用的是特定版本的 Ruby,则可以使用 rvm 安装并管理不同版本的 Ruby。